MICRO-80 Pinball Machine was written by Garth Jensen and is published as type-in source code (for TRS-80 BASIC) in SoftSide Issue 22 (Volume 2, Number 10), July 1980. The game had four play options: African Safari; Random Targets; Normal Pinall; and Wipeout.

The same issue had a follow-on article examining the source code and suggesting methods of alteration.
